Apple has subsequently announced and demo'd a platform authenticator for Macs and iPhones, like the one on a Pixel (the flagship Android phone).

So then you don't need the token because the platform (ie your phone) does the multi-factor authentication itself. In this case you touch a fingerprint reader. I can hold my phone in a way where my right index finger naturally is placed to do this so it feels pretty convenient.

Again, not on iPhones today but it has been demo'd and does already exist on Android.
